Uneven pavement repair services focus on restoring the surface of driveways, walkways, parking lots, and other paved areas that have developed irregularities. Over time, factors such as weather conditions, heavy traffic, and natural settling can cause cracks, potholes, and uneven spots to form. Repair professionals typically assess the extent of the damage and employ techniques like grinding, leveling, patching, or resurfacing to create a smooth, level surface. These services help improve the appearance and functionality of paved areas, making them safer and more accessible for daily use.
Addressing uneven pavement problems can prevent further deterioration and reduce safety hazards. Potholes and cracks not only compromise the visual appeal but also pose tripping risks and can lead to more costly repairs if left unaddressed. Repair services help to fill and seal cracks, eliminate trip hazards, and stabilize the pavement structure. This maintenance can extend the lifespan of the paved surface, ensuring it remains durable and safe for residents, visitors, or customers.

The overview below groups typical Uneven Pavement Repair proj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Ferndale, MI.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Per-Patch Repair - Costs typically range from $50 to $150 per patch depending on size and location. Larger or more extensive patches may increase the overall expense. Local pros can provide estimates based on specific pavement conditions.
Full-Section Resurfacing - Resurfacing a section of uneven pavement usually costs between $1,500 and $3,500. Prices vary based on the area size and the extent of repairs needed. Contractors will assess the pavement to determine precise costs.
Crack Filling and Sealing - This service generally ranges from $0.50 to $2 per linear foot. The total cost depends on the length and severity of cracks. Proper sealing helps prevent further pavement deterioration.
Concrete Leveling - Raising sunken or uneven pavement can cost from $5 to $15 per square foot. Larger areas or complex repairs may increase expenses. Local service providers can offer detailed quotes based on project scope.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What causes pavement to become uneven? Uneven pavement can result from ground settling, tree root growth, poor installation, or weather-related damage over time.
How do professionals repair uneven pavement? Contractors typically use leveling, grinding, or slab replacement techniques to restore a smooth surface.
Is uneven pavement dangerous? Yes, it can create tripping hazards and damage vehicles, making repairs important for safety and property preservation.
How long does uneven pavement repair usually take? Repair times vary based on the extent of damage, but many projects can be completed within a day or two.
